Transaction ef655ad80a6a08c24e8b033258dee6f18089932a8ee4ddcdf46bcb214b87bf17
1 Input
1 Output
-
ef655ad80a6a08c24e8b033258dee6f18089932a8ee4ddcdf46bcb214b87bf17:0
- value
- 622495
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cce62dc848eb70e8078480eeeaca3db8e34efdd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AvKDgUpR73hNAGJSNrAW46DA9jkP5Spj2